Ideal Sites to Purchase Certified Refurbished Laptops Online
Finding a great deal on a laptop can be challenging, but purchasing certified refurbished online offers an excellent option . Several reputable websites specialize in these devices. Here's a rundown of some of the best places to look:
- Amazon Renewed: A reliable source with wide selection and customer reviews, offering products from numerous sellers.
- Best Buy Outlet: Provides certified refurbished laptops often directly from Best Buy, with guarantees and return policies.
- Newegg Refurbished: Known for electronics, Newegg’s refurbished section presents a solid array of brands and models.
- Dell Outlet: Directly from Dell, these are typically factory-refurbished and come with limited warranties.
- Apple Certified Refurbished: The official Apple store provides pre-owned iPhones, iPads, and Macs that have been restored to working order – a great way to economize money on premium devices.

Best Tips for Carefully Buying Used Laptops Online
Navigating the world of online deals on refurbished laptops can be beneficial, but it’s important to proceed with caution. First, consistently check the vendor's reputation through reviews and ratings; a high feedback score is key. Scrutinize warranty information – a genuine warranty provides peace of mind should any issues arise. Be wary of listings with unclear details or images, and remember to compare prices across multiple sites to ensure you're getting a fair price. Lastly , pay attention to the exchange policy; a generous one indicates confidence from the seller.

Buying Refurbished Laptops Online: What to Look For & Avoid
Considering buying a pre-owned laptop via the internet? It can be a fantastic way to reduce expenses, but requires careful scrutiny. First, confirm the vendor’s reputation – look for established retailers with favorable reviews. Pay close heed to the warranty offered; a longer warranty is generally more desirable. Be skeptical regarding listings lacking detailed descriptions or specific photos. Finally, understand the grading system – “Grade A” typically means minimal cosmetic imperfections, while lower grades might indicate more noticeable wear and tear, which can impact the laptop’s overall value. Avoid deals that seem too good to be true; they often hide hidden issues.
